Solicitor (1-3 PQE) - Employment Location - Flexible location across any HF office, with hybrid working and a requirement to attend the office two days per week. Permanent About HF Hempsons are part of the HF group of companies and are leading legal experts in the sectors of health and social care, charities, clinical negligence and professional support. They support the NHS and other organisations across the public, private and third sectors, delivering expert legal advice drawn from deep sector knowledge and experience. What you'll be doing: We are looking for a Solicitor (1-3 PQE) to join our national employment team and work with us on the extensive range of services we provide. The role will involve working on a range of complex contentious and non-contentious matters including general employment advisory work, the handling of complex employment tribunal claims, high-profile cases, and advising on reorganisation and redundancy issues with a focus on healthcare legislation. The national team is headed up by Andrew Davidson who is a leading lawyer with many years of experience across the public sector, more specifically the NHS. You will be able to gain an insight into all aspects of both contentious and non-contentious employment work and have a real opportunity to develop your career with HF. The Team: Our Employment team operates on a national basis across several of our offices, predominantly across our London, Manchester and Harrogate offices and offers an exceptional depth of knowledge and experience of the health and social care sectors. With long-standing clients across the entire health and social care spectrum, we advise providers, commissioners, regulators and policy makers, providing robust, actionable and knowledgeable advice quickly across the full range of services our clients need. What do I need?
- Employment law experience with at least 1 to 3 years PQE.
- Experience of advising clients in the health, social care and third sector organisations. Experience of the NHS would be advantageous but not essential.
- Must have experience working on tribunal claims and other contentious matters and an ability to undertake the day-to-day conduct of ET litigation files is essential.
